MY REVIEW
Valhalla "Val" Drew formerly Singh, has returned to the medical career she left behind when her father's will dictated she and her sibs go back to their family circus. She didn't know her ex, the one she had to leave, would be her attending physician aka her boss, and just knows she's in for it because the man is apparently really mad at her. No matter, she'll get through it because she's a strong woman even if Felix doesn't think so or even care.
Felix never got over Val, nor has he ever stopped being angry at her for leaving him when he knows the could have made it work. Now that she's back, he's not determined to claim her heart again. Nope, he wants the opposite, to make her feel his wrath, his pain. Except...somehow she's wiggling past his defenses and back into his heart again. Once they have a conversation and revelations come to light, he's back to where he was before and realizing he never stopped loving her. Now he just has to keep her, withstanding interference from his "friend" and even outside forces they have no control over.
I love this series! Val and Felix are probably two of the sweetest of the bunch so far - their story isn't quite as crazy as some of the previous, but it's just as entertaining and their chemistry is just as spicy. I love a good second chance, when the characters put in the work to deserve it, and damn did Felix and Val do everything possible to deserve finding each other and love again.
